Hi all,

Does anyone know how to get the program: FEMM (Finite Element Method Magnetics) to output the magnetic field strength and direction in a data file?

The program tells me the magnetic field in an output window anywhere i click my mouse on. However, I would like it to output the magnetic field information at every point in space in a data file (eg a .txt file). There should be information containing the coordinates and the magnetic field strength and direction. There doesn't seem to be such an output option in the program :(
